SAT/ACT Diagnostic Package

My holistic diagnostic process looks at both content-knowledge and suitability to test styles and strategies. My recommendation comes with a test-prep road map for the student based on data and a student interview.

  • Most SAT/ACT diagnostics only test superficial content knowledge, while most students struggle more with the format and styles of the tests than the content.

    I have used my years of test-writing experience to design a diagnostic that captures not only holes in content-knowledge, but vulnerabilities to test-writers’ tricks. The latter tends to be much more important in determining which test would be more closely suited to each student’s abilities.

    My process:

    1. The student takes the diagnostic and answers a few qualitative questions at the end of each section to capture comfort level with various question types.

    2. I review the material and draw preliminary conclusions.

    3. I sit down with the student for an informal chat about their test-taking experience and my interpretations of the data.

    4. I make a test recommendation and provide an individualized study plan for content, test-taking tips, and strategies for navigating test sections.
